Operation Sindoor was launched as a decisive military response on 7 May by Pak-proposed militants on 22 April as a decisive military response, with 26 people, most of which were killed. The Indian armed forces targeted terrorist infrastructure in Pakistan and Pakistan -occupied Jammu and Kashmir, killing more than 100 terrorists.

India later canceled aggression by Pakistan and increased its airbase.

During his visit to Bhuj, a border district in Gujarat, PM Modi laid the foundation stone and inaugurated several development projects worth more than Rs 53,400 crore.
